10. A large shipment of video streaming devices is accepted upon delivery if an inspection of 20 randomly selected video streaming devices yields no more than 1 defective item. a. Find the probability that the shipment is accepted if 3% of the total shipment is defective. b. Find the probability that the shipment is accepted if 15% of the total shipment is defective.

Answers

Answer:

a) 0.8802 = 88.02% probability that the shipment is accepted

b) 0.1756 = 17.56% probability that the shipment is accepted if 15% of the total shipment is defective.

Step-by-step explanation:

For each item, there are only two possible outcomes. Either it is defective, or it is not. The probability of an item being defective is independent of any other item. This means that we use the binomial probability distribution to solve this question.

Binomial probability distribution

The binomial probability is the probability of exactly x successes on n repeated trials, and X can only have two outcomes.

[tex]P(X = x) = C_{n,x}.p^{x}.(1-p)^{n-x}[/tex]

In which [tex]C_{n,x}[/tex] is the number of different combinations of x objects from a set of n elements, given by the following formula.

[tex]C_{n,x} = \frac{n!}{x!(n-x)!}[/tex]

And p is the probability of X happening.

20 randomly selected video streaming devices

This means that [tex]n = 20[/tex]

a. Find the probability that the shipment is accepted if 3% of the total shipment is defective.

3% defective means that [tex]p = 0.03[/tex]

Probability of at most 1 defective is:

[tex]P(X \leq 1) = P(X = 0) + P(X = 1)[/tex]

In which

[tex]P(X = x) = C_{n,x}.p^{x}.(1-p)^{n-x}[/tex]

[tex]P(X = 0) = C_{20,0}.(0.03)^{0}.(0.97)^{20} = 0.5438[/tex]

[tex]P(X = 1) = C_{20,1}.(0.03)^{1}.(0.97)^{19} = 0.3364[/tex]

[tex]P(X \leq 1) = P(X = 0) + P(X = 1) = 0.5438 + 0.3364 = 0.8802[/tex]

0.8802 = 88.02% probability that the shipment is accepted.

b. Find the probability that the shipment is accepted if 15% of the total shipment is defective

Now [tex]p = 0.15[/tex]. So

[tex]P(X = x) = C_{n,x}.p^{x}.(1-p)^{n-x}[/tex]

[tex]P(X = 0) = C_{20,0}.(0.15)^{0}.(0.85)^{20} = 0.0388[/tex]

[tex]P(X = 1) = C_{20,1}.(0.15)^{1}.(0.85)^{19} = 0.1368[/tex]

[tex]P(X \leq 1) = P(X = 0) + P(X = 1) = 0.0388 + 0.1368 = 0.1756[/tex]

0.1756 = 17.56% probability that the shipment is accepted if 15% of the total shipment is defective.

An engineer is designing a fuel tank in the shape of a cylinder. The tank must have a volume of 3,500 cubic inches. The height of the cylinder must be twice the radius. What is the approximate radius of the cylinder?


8.2 inches


10.4 inches


12.1 inches


23.6 inches

Answers

C Correct ~~~~~~~~~~~~~~~~~~~~~~

By using the formula for the volume of a cylinder we will see that the approximate radius must be 8.2 inches.

How to get the radius of the cylinder?

Remember that for a cylinder of radius R and height H the volume is:

[tex]V = 3.14*R^2*H[/tex]

In this case, the height is twice the radius, so we have:

H = 2R

[tex]V = 3.14*R^2*2R = 6.28*R^3[/tex]

And we know that the volume must be 3,500 in^3, now we can replace that and solve for R, we will get:

[tex]3,500 in^3 = 6.28*R^3[/tex]

[tex](3,500 in^3/6.28)^{1/3} = R = 8.2 in[/tex]

The approximate radius of the cylinder must be 8.2 inches.

I am trying to find the answer to (in photo). But my calculator wont give me the answer. Does anyone know the answer to it? Or know how to calculate it without a calculator?

Answers

Answer:

[tex]\sqrt{13}[/tex] = 3.605551275......

Step-by-step explanation:

[tex]\sqrt{13}[/tex]

       3.6

3 [tex]\sqrt{13}[/tex]

     -9

36[tex]\sqrt{4}[/tex]00

do you need to know more... ??

9514 1404 393

Answer:

  √13 ≈ 3.60555127546

  "by hand": 3 4/7 or 398143/110425 or 3.6055 or 3 23/38

Step-by-step explanation:

Most on-line calculators, calculator apps for phone or tablet, and any spreadsheet can calculate this for you. The first attachment shows the result from the Go.ogle calculator.

Here, we describe 4 methods of approximating the root "by hand." That is, the calculations can be done with pencil and paper. They are easily within the capability of a 4-function calculator.

__

Method 1 -- Linear approximation

You can approximate it by hand in the following way.

√13 is between √9 = 3 and √16 = 4. As a first approximation, it is ...

  3 + (13 -9)/(16 -9) = 3 4/7 ≈ 3.57 ≈ 3.6

This is a linear interpolation between √9 and √16.

_____

Method 2 -- Babylonian method

The "Babylonian method" can be used to refine this approximation. For the next guess, average this number and the quotient 13 divided by this number.

  x = (3 4/7 + (13/(3 4/7))/2 = (25/7 + 13·7/25)/2 = (625 +637)/350 = 631/175

  x = 3 106/175 ≈ 3.6057 . . . . . . good to 3 decimal places

One more iteration will double the number of correct decimal digits.

  x = (3 106/175 + 13/(3 106/175))/2 = 398143/110425 ≈ 3.60555127915

(correct digits are highlighted)

_____

Method 3 -- "long division"

There is also a "long-division" method that develops the root one digit at a time. This is described in the second attachment, an extract from the NIST web site. For a number like 13, you would use 13.00 00 00 00 as the initial "dividend" to get a 4-digit root.

_____

Method 4 -- continued fraction

Once you realize that the root is between 3 and 4, you can write a "continued fraction" for the fractional part:

  3 +x = √13 . . . . . . where x is the fractional part of the root

  (3 +x)² = 13 . . . . . . square both sides

  x² +6x +9 = 13 . . . expand the square

  x(x +6) = 4 . . . . . . . subtract 9 and factor

  x = 4/(6 +x) . . . . . . write as an iterator (continued fraction)

At this point, we can say x = p/q for some integers p and q. Then the next iteration is ...

  p/q = 4/(6 +p/q) = 4q/(6q +p)

That is, successive approximations of x can be had by the transformation ...

  (p, q) ⇒ (4q, 6q+p)

Starting with the linear interpolation fraction x=4/7, the next refinements using this method are ...

  (p, q) = (4, 7) ⇒ (28, 46) = (14, 23)* ⇒ (92, 152) = (23, 38)

At this point, you have approximated the root as 3 23/38 ≈ 3.6053, accurate in the third decimal place. Convergence is clearly much slower than using the Babylonian method.

__

* We have reduced the fraction p/q = 28/46 to 14/23 in order to keep the numbers as small as possible. Similarly, 92/152 is reduced to 23/38.

HELP LOOK AT PHOTO PLEASE

Answers

Answer:

y=60

Step-by-step explanation:

1) Find x

All the interior angles of a triangle add up to 180 degrees. Knowing this, we can construct the following equation:

[tex]180=x+35+25\\180=x+60[/tex]

Subtract 60 from both sides

[tex]180-60=x+60-60\\120=x[/tex]

2) Find y

A straight line has an angle measure of 180 degrees as well. Knowing this, we can construct the following equation:

[tex]180=x+y\\180=120+y[/tex]

Subtract 120 from both sides of the equation

[tex]180-120=y+120-120\\60=y[/tex]

There is also a second way to solve for y: An exterior angle of a triangle is equal to the sum of the opposite interior angles. y, in this case, would be the exterior angle and 35 and 25 degrees would measure the opposite interior angles. To solve for y, we just add 35 and 25, getting us 60 degrees.
